A 12th century grave marker with daisy wheel or hexfoil, in St Bartholomew's church, Sproxton. This stone was found in 2017 when excavating a drain near the church. A senior lecturer at York University has written that the style dates it from AD1100 to AD1500. Just about visible at the head of the slab is a daisy wheel or hexfoil, a ritual sign for protection from evil.
